About The Role

Junior Consultants within the AtmosTM Cyber Advisory team play a crucial role in supporting our clients to become more cyber resilient.

As cyber advisors, our team makes a meaningful impact, providing our clients with market leading cyber operational resilience and cyber risk reduction support.

This role would suit a graduate lawyer with developing cyber incident response experience / interest obtained during the course of their studies.

Our work is fast paced, so you will develop core skills and experience at a much faster rate compared to some other firms. Our consultants will be supported by a more senior role but will be heavily involved in all aspects of client work. This gives our people the opportunity to make a significant contribution to successful outcomes.

The Partners and Directors encourage all members of the team to foster client relationships and regular opportunities are provided for the team to engage in business development.

You will work with clients large and small across all sectors, as well as partners, lawyers, cyber consultants, crisis communications professionals and threat intelligence consultants across our network of offices in Brisbane, Sydney, Melbourne and Auckland.

Responsibilities

You will provide crucial support to our senior staff within the cyber advisory team to:

  • Support delivery of client-facing incident response and cyber resilience engagements, such as developing incident response plans and decision-making frameworks, participating in simulation exercises etc.
  • Advise clients on cyber resilience and regulatory obligations.
  • Participate in sales initiatives with clients to generate leads and sales.
  • Maintain client relationships and grow contact points.
